Summary: | The paper presents a review of the main results of current works on the functionalization methods for carbon nanotubes and graphene, modification of their properties as a result of doping and possible use of materials based on them. The methods of covalent attachment of functional groups to graphene and carbon nanotubes, heteroatom substitution and noncovalent inclusion of nanoparticles and molecules are considered. The perspectives of the use of chemically modified carbon nanotubes and graphene in production of a new generation of electronic devices with high mechanical strength, flexibility and elasticity are shown. |
